The Essence of Light Art

Light art is an intricate blend of technology and creativity, where artists utilize artificial light to create stunning visual displays. This form of art is not merely about illuminating spaces; it’s about evoking feelings, instilling wonder, and challenging perceptions. Light artists transcend the boundaries of traditional art forms, integrating elements of sculpture, performance, and architecture.

Innovative Techniques in Light Art

The techniques employed by light artists like Grimanesa Amorós range from traditional craftsmanship to cutting-edge technologies. Here are some noteworthy methods that illuminate the practice of light art:

  • Projection Mapping: This technique involves projecting images onto surfaces, creating immersive experiences that are often interactive.
  • LED Installations: Using LED lights, artists create dynamic displays that can change in color and intensity, offering a fresh experience with each viewing.
  • Interactive Light Art: Some installations invite audience participation, allowing viewers to influence the art through movement or touch.
